Correlation studies in cowpea
1987
Patil, R.B. | Bhapkar, D.G. (Mahatma Phule Agricultural Univ., Rahuri (India))
Interrelationship between grain yield, pods/plant and their component traits were studied in 49 cultivars of cowpea. Grain yield was positively and significantly correlated with pods/plant and grains/pod but the later two characters exhibited negative association among them. Pods/plant with clusters/plant and grains/pod with pod length and 100-grain weight showed positive and significant correlation. Pods/plant, however, had negative correlation with 100-grain weight and cluster/plant with number of primary and secondary branches, exhibited positive and highly significant association. Clusters/plant however, had negative and highly significant correlation with 100-grain weight. Similar significant negative association was also evident among the traits, pod length and clusters/plant
